Simply how much does a coin laundry Charge in Australia?
Common washers range between $5 to $10 for each load, based upon size. Dryers are frequently $1–$2 per six–10 minutes. Even bigger equipment (for doonas, etc.) may well Value more but complete faster.

Do I have to deliver cash?
Not constantly. While some even now use coins only (hence the title), numerous now present card visitors or application-primarily based payments. Nonetheless, a number of gold coins never ever hurt.

Is it alright to go away your laundry unattended?
Technically Sure—but not for prolonged. It's best to stay nearby or return just before your cycle ends. That’s just very good laundromat etiquette (and here it retains click here your socks from going for walks off).
